Thought I had a good bullet Load combo. I was shooting 41.5grs of H4350 behind a JLK 65gr LD bullet. Some of the bullets grouped with in 1/2 MOA but I'd look closer at the target and some of the bullets key holed or turned into little pieces because there was a bunch of odd looking small holes. I'm shooting a Rock Creek 8" twist 5R BBL. My loads MV were average 3,680 FPS. Ok so I can't shoot a coyote with fragmented bullets. Hornady 75gr A-Max were unconsistant. What about Berger VLDs ? Will they hold together? Wanted to shoot bullets with High BC but if the bullets can't make it to the target in one piece????????
 
Sir, Remember that thread on Predator Masters on 1/18 titled "22-250 ackley vs 22-250 remington please help". I think you even posted on that thread about this subject. I asked this same question that you just did, about the high B.C bullets going at that velocity. The response I got, made me think twice about this combo.

DAA also reported that he experienced trouble after the throat was toast about 700 rounds. My question is how many rounds have you shot through this barrel. A guy that runs our 1000 yard matches shoots a 22-6mm AI with 80 gr MK'S and his bullets blow up in the same fashion, he said because the first few inches look like "dry lake bed" from firecracking.

Iron Worker,
I am surprised that this is happening with a 5 groove barrel, this is normaly a 3 groove barrel thing.
The Bergers might work with their J4 jacket, but anything is better than Hornady's copper-butter jacket.
I have had this happen a few times with a fast twist barrel and the only cure is a Sierra Match King bullet they have a much tougher jacket and still have a very good B.C. try the 69gr,77gr or the 80gr SMK.
